Fees

Psychiatrists usually charge more than mental health social workers, counselors and psychologists because they have more experience in both the psychological and medical aspects of mental illness. Psychiatrists also assess your physical health during screening and diagnosis. They may suggest tests in the lab or other procedures that are charged separately.

Whatever the location you choose to find a psychiatrist, it is crucial to inquire about the kind of insurance they accept and their fee schedule. Ask if they offer sliding-scale pricing and how much they charge based on your income. This is because some psychiatrists offer reduced rates to patients who have low or no insurance, and will charge according to your income which can help you control your costs.

Many people who have health insurance can see a psychiatrist as part of their coverage. You should always verify your doctor's network status by calling the insurance company and asking for their TaxID number. You can also verify your plan online to determine if a psychiatrist's services are included.
